In this Episode Theron continues the conversation with fellow podcaster Evered Douglas of the Black Powder podcast. They discuss what it's like to travel outside of the United States and their experiances as tourist and as Black Americans in other countries. Evered share his travel experience in countries like Japan, Dominican Republic and others as Theron share his experiences in South America and the Caribbean. They both have interesting stories about their travels within the US as well.
